100% Pinot Noir
Abbey Harris Vineyard (Anderson Valley)
This two-acre vineyard site at 900 to 1100 feet, facing south above the town of Boonville
Wolfey-Bearwallow complex soil
Half the vineyard has very pale, sandy soils mixed with pink quartz & the other half has more organic matter as well as large shale outcroppings
Cooled by the Pacific to the west, every afternoon there are breezes coming from the ocean helping to moderate temperature for even ripening
Wines from this site tend to show savory, spice influenced with a more pronounced tannic structure
50% whole cluster
3-week native yeast fermentation with daily punch-downs
Aged 12 months in French oak (30% new)
25 ppm SO2 at bottling
13.5% abv
180 cases produced
